Best time to meet between Bogotá and Munich

Both teams are at their desks between 8:00 AM to 11:00 AM in Bogotá and 3:00 PM to 6:00 PM in Munich. The shared window is roughly 3 hours; treat its midpoint as the default and you'll keep both teams happy. A quick caveat — Munich's clocks move for daylight saving and Bogotá's don't, so the times here are right for only part of the year. Frequently Asked Questions

What is the time difference between Bogotá and Munich?
Munich is 7 hours ahead of Bogotá.
What are the best overlapping working hours between Bogotá and Munich?
The best time to meet is between 8:00 AM to 11:00 AM in Bogotá, which corresponds to 3:00 PM to 6:00 PM in Munich.
How many hours overlap between Bogotá and Munich during a typical workday?
There are about 3 overlapping hours per day.
Does Daylight Saving Time affect the time difference between Bogotá and Munich?
Munich observes Daylight Saving Time, but Bogotá does not. This means the time difference between the two locations will change during the year.
